Winery

Port Phillip Estate
Giorgio Gjergja has taken a once-tiny Mornington Peninsula vineyard and turned it into a regional showcase. The most impressive wine-related construction in the region, the bunker-like Port Phillip Estate is also home to an expanding range of wines made with similar style and emphasis to those of Kooyong, also owned by Gjergja and made by the team that is now headed by Glen Hayley, for years understudy to Sandro Mosele. The Red Hill Pinot Noir Đ of which the 2014 release is the finest for some years Đ continues the heritage of the original site, while the rather consistent and deeply perfumed Balnarring Pinot Noir is a new and welcome addition to the range. Potentially the most exciting wine in the folio is the renamed Serenne Syrah Đ a wild, Cornas-like wine from the original Red Hill vineyard.
